Samsung Galaxy Victory 4G LTE has a general score of 60.2, which is much better than Nokia X's 50.6 general score. Samsung Galaxy Victory 4G LTE is an older, somewhat thicker and just a little bit heavier cellphone than Nokia X. Samsung Galaxy Victory 4G LTE has Android 4.1 OS, and Nokia X comes with Android Nokia X 1.0 UI OS.
Nokia X counts with just a bit better looking screen than Samsung Galaxy Victory 4G LTE. They have the same screen pixel density, exactly the same resolution of 800 x 480px and a screen with the same size. Galaxy Victory 4G LTE counts with just a bit better processing power than Nokia X, because although it has doesn't have an additional graphics co-processor, and they both have a Dual-Core processor, the Galaxy Victory 4G LTE also counts with a higher amount of RAM.
The Samsung Galaxy Victory 4G LTE counts with as much memory capacity for games and applications as the Nokia X, both have the same internal memory capacity and a slot for SD memory cards that allows a maximum of 32 GB. Samsung Galaxy Victory 4G LTE takes clearer photos and videos than Nokia X, because it has a back-facing camera with way more mega pixels.
The Samsung Galaxy Victory 4G LTE features a really longer battery duration than Nokia X, because it has 2100mAh of battery capacity.
The Galaxy Victory 4G LTE and the Nokia X cost exactly the same.
